Re: Review: Ultra Street Fighter II: The Final Challengers (Switch)

Loki7T1

@Damo

"Strangely, the bonus rounds which saw you destroying a car and breaking barrels in between bouts have been removed entirely."

It's not strange, because the arcade version didn't have them either. Super Street Fighter 2 had bonus rounds, but Super Street Fighter 2 Turbo, of which Ultra is a port, did not. Lots of reviewers of Ultra are getting this wrong, but it's easy enough to verify by watching a playthrough of SSF2T on Youtube, or booting it up in MAME.
